The Demo Day stage of the “Best Startup Idea” competition for students and staff has concluded at Kimyo International University in Tashkent
The competition featured hardware projects and prototypes, IT solutions, new services, and innovative technologies aimed at improving university operations. Eighteen shortlisted startup teams presented their projects to the jury and took part in Q&A sessions.
The projects were evaluated based on innovation, technical readiness, team potential, financial planning, marketing strategy, and practical impact.
Among the projects presented were Kimyoxon AI Assistant, EDUCoin, Virtual Clinic, M-Review, KIUT Hamroh, and QurOson.
Up to 100 million UZS in funding is planned to support the best projects.
The jury is currently finalizing the results. The winners and projects selected for funding will be announced soon.
